As the very first hotel to be built in Taormina, Grand Hotel Timeo is as majestic and luxurious as its name suggests. Its rooms and suites are elegantly appointed and bright, some with private terraces and wonderful views over the Bay of Taormina and the Greek Theatre, while its Michelin-starred restaurant offers guests the opportunity to taste truly exquisite cuisine in a luxurious environment.

Eurostars Monte Tauro, situated in the heart of Taormina, is celebrated for its breathtaking location on a cliff that offers stunning views of the sea and Mount Etna. This prime spot allows guests easy access to the historic center, shops, and local attractions, adding a perfect balance of convenience and tranquility to their stay. The panoramic positioning of the hotel also ensures mesmerizing sunrises and sunsets over the Mediterranean.
Guests at Eurostars Monte Tauro frequently commend the breakfast buffet, which features a broad array of options including fresh eggs, pancakes, baked goods, and Prosecco, all enjoyed alongside the hotel's remarkable sea views. Friendly and attentive staff enhance this experience, providing a pleasant start to the day for most visitors. Though the hotel no longer offers an on-site restaurant, it compensates by providing excellent dining recommendations nearby, satisfying guests with quality local options.
The rooms at Eurostars Monte Tauro are noted for their spaciousness, cleanliness, and particularly for the captivating ocean views from large balconies. While some find the decor slightly dated, the overall comfort and welcoming atmosphere are frequently praised. The staff's professionalism and warmth contribute significantly to the positive guest experience, with multiple mentions of personalized service and attention to detail, making for a memorable stay.
Although on-site parking is not available due to the hotel's central location in the charming but narrow streets of Taormina, the valet parking service is widely appreciated for its convenience, despite its additional cost. The swimming pool area is another highlight, often described as a serene escape with stunning views and efficient service.
The hotel warmly accommodates families, offering spacious suites and ensuring safety for young children. Some minor issues like hard mattresses and limited accessibility suggest room for improvement, but the overall experience remains largely positive.
Lastly, while the Wi-Fi connection at Eurostars Monte Tauro can be inconsistent, the hotel's exceptional setting, together with its friendly service, well-maintained facilities, and attractive amenities, offers a rewarding destination for those visiting Taormina.
